Javascript.RU

Создать новую тему Ответ
 
Опции темы Искать в теме
  #1 (permalink)  
Старый 07.11.2022, 22:03
Новичок на форуме
Отправить личное сообщение для Anna1994 Посмотреть профиль Найти все сообщения от Anna1994
 
Регистрация: 07.11.2022
Сообщений: 2

Ребят, помогите с кодом!
При нажатии на кнопку цвет заголовка должен стать красным, но ничего не получается(
<!doctype html>
<html lang="en">
<head>
<meta charset="utf-8">
<title>Hi, JavaScript</title>
<link type="text/css" rel="stylesheet" href="hi.css">
</head>
<body>
<h1 id="red">Hello, JS</h1>
<input type="button" id="redbutton" value="Change color">
<script>
function init(){
var button=document.getElementById("redbutton");
button.onclick=handlebutton;
};
function handlebutton(){
var redtext=document.getElementById("red");
var text=redtext.innerHTML;
text.setAttribute("class", "makingred");
};
window.onload=init;
</script>
</body>
</html>
Ответить с цитированием
  #2 (permalink)  
Старый 07.11.2022, 22:10
Аватар для рони
Профессор
Отправить личное сообщение для рони Посмотреть профиль Найти все сообщения от рони
 
Регистрация: 27.05.2010
Сообщений: 33,123

Anna1994,
Пожалуйста, отформатируйте свой код!

Для этого его можно заключить в специальные теги: js/css/html и т.п., например:
[html run]
... минимальный код страницы с вашей проблемой
[/html]

О том, как вставить в сообщение исполняемый javascript и html-код, а также о дополнительных возможностях форматирования - читайте http://javascript.ru/formatting.
Ответить с цитированием
  #3 (permalink)  
Старый 07.11.2022, 22:15
Аватар для рони
Профессор
Отправить личное сообщение для рони Посмотреть профиль Найти все сообщения от рони
 
Регистрация: 27.05.2010
Сообщений: 33,123

Anna1994,
redtext.classList.add("makingred");

вместо
Сообщение от Anna1994
var text=redtext.innerHTML;
text.setAttribute("class", "makingred");
Ответить с цитированием
  #4 (permalink)  
Старый 07.11.2022, 23:12
Новичок на форуме
Отправить личное сообщение для Anna1994 Посмотреть профиль Найти все сообщения от Anna1994
 
Регистрация: 07.11.2022
Сообщений: 2

Благодарю Вас)Изучаю этот язык где то месяц и пока не видела такого добавления класса) Спасибо еще раз)
Ответить с цитированием
  #5 (permalink)  
Старый 07.11.2022, 23:57
Аватар для рони
Профессор
Отправить личное сообщение для рони Посмотреть профиль Найти все сообщения от рони
 
Регистрация: 27.05.2010
Сообщений: 33,123

Anna1994,
className и classList
Ответить с цитированием
Ответ



Опции темы Искать в теме
Искать в теме:

Расширенный поиск


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
помогите разобраться с кодом Mc'Intosh (X)HTML/CSS 3 25.03.2015 10:20
Ребят помогите сделать рамку при наведении мышки" ifilippovs13 Элементы интерфейса 27 10.10.2014 23:37
Ребят помогите сделать рамку при наведении мышки" ifilippovs13 Учебные материалы 1 10.10.2014 21:23
Ребят помогите сделать рамку при наведении мышки" ifilippovs13 Элементы интерфейса 0 10.10.2014 20:12
помогите пожалуйста с кодом, который отмечает область на картинке 500rublei Общие вопросы Javascript 1 04.04.2010 13:04